>> >> The KDE developers see no reason why everyone doesnt run kwin, and
>> so I don't think they will add this. In KDE 3.1 tho, youll be able
>> to set the KDEWM environment variable and kde will use that if it
>> is set instead of kwin.
>> >>
>> >> personally, ive found the best is to put this in my .xinitrc
>> >>
>> >> LD_BIND_NOW=true kdeinit +kcminit +knotify
>> >> kicker & korgac & klipper &
>> >> epist & exec openbox

>> >>> > > I was wandering what steps you took to do that. I know in
>> gnome
>> >>> you can select it in the config program, but I saw nothing like
>> that in kde.
>> >>> >
>> >>> > From /usr/bin/startkde, toward the end of the file
>> >>> >
>> >>> > # finally, give the session control to the session manager #
>> Syntax:   ksmserver [--restore] [--windowmanager <wm>]
>> >>> > # if no windowmanager is specified, ksmserver will ensure kwin
>> is
>> >>> started. # [--restore] should be controlled by kdm
>> >>> > # kwrapper is used to reduce startup time and memory usage
>> kwrapper ksmserver --restore || \
>> >>> >   xmessage -geometry 500x100 "Couldn't start ksmserver. Check
>> your
>> >>> installation."
>> >>> >
>> >>> >
>> >>> > so add --windowmanager openbox to that line.
>> >>> >
>> >>> > A lot of users, however, prefer not to run kde's fullblown
>> >>> services,
>> >>> and they run kicker and/or kdesktop separately, together with
>> openbox. Whatever works for you.
